#main {width:901px; margin:0 auto; position:relative;}

#header, #content, #footer { font-size:0.75em;}

.col-1, .col-2, .col-3 { float:left;}

/*======= index.html =======*/
#index #content .col-1 					{ width:635px; margin-right:24px;}
#index #content .col-1 .col-1			{ width:588px; margin-right:0;}
#index #content .col-2					{ width:240px; height:730px;}

/*======= gallery.html =======*/
#gallery #content .col-1				{ width:202px; margin-right:24px;} 
#gallery #content .col-2				{ width:675px;}
#gallery #content .col-2 .col-1 		{ width:522px; margin-right:0;}
#gallery #content .col-2 .col-2 		{ width:106px;}

/*======= media.html =======*/
#media #content .col-1					{ width:222px; margin-right:24px;} 
#media #content .col-2					{ width:655px;}
#media #content .col-2 .row-1 .col-1 	{ width:281px; margin-right:47px;}
#media #content .col-2 .row-1 .col-2 	{ width:271px;}
#media #content .col-2 .row-2 .col-1 	{ width:170px; margin-right:0;}
#media #content .col-2 .row-2 .col-2 	{ width:426px;}

/*======= press.html =======*/
#press #content .col-1					{ width:222px; margin-right:24px;} 
#press #content .col-2					{ width:655px;}
#press #content .col-2 .row-1 .col-1 	{ width:281px; margin-right:47px;}
#press #content .col-2 .row-1 .col-2 	{ width:271px;}
#press #content .col-2 .row-2 .col-1 	{ width:170px; margin-right:0;}
#press #content .col-2 .row-2 .col-2 	{ width:426px;}

/*======= performances.html =======*/
#performances #content .col-1 			{ width:252px; margin-right:24px;} 
#performances #content .col-2 			{ width:215px; margin-right:24px;}
#performances #content .col-3 			{ width:386px;}

/*======= contacts.html =======*/
/*
#contacts #content .col-1 				{ width:222px; margin-right:24px;} 
#contacts #content .col-2 				{ width:655px;}
*/
#contacts #content .col-1 				{ width:300px; margin-right:24px;} 
#contacts #content .col-2 				{ width:574px;}
#contacts #content .col-2 .col-1 		{ width:260px; margin-right:0;}
#contacts #content .col-2 .col-2 		{ width:266px;}



/*=========================*/


#footer {height:81px;}